In Appreciation . Miss Nellie Callis-- This year the Clipper staff of 1968 pays special tribute to one who has served so faithfully and so well for forty-seven years. Mathews High School was nine years old when Miss Nellie joined its faculty in 1948. She didn ' t merely work eight hours but toiled unceasingly as students will verify. Any¬ one coming to Miss Nellie would encounter a friendly face and a helping hand. If they were dejected, Miss Nellie would brighten them up with her kind remarks and her sense of humor. With such interest in Mathews High School, one would wonder just what this won¬ derful person will do upon retiring. The question is easily answered. She will go on serving her community, her church and her fellowman in the same kind way. The students of Mathews owe their sincere appreciation to this remarkable woman who is a friend to all. What can we say except Well done, thou good and faithful servant. MATHEWS HiG’ri bCrluGL LlbKAbH
